Game thread: St. John’s vs Seton Hall

Sans Mustapha Heron, the Red Storm hope to get back at the Seton Hall Pirates in a night game.

St. John’s faces Seton Hall for the second time this season, hoping to be the team that leaves with the 8-7 Big East record, not the 7-8 Big East record.

After all, the NCAA Tournament bubble may be soft, but we don’t know if it’s quite THAT soft, especially with potential “bad” losses coming against Xavier (twice) and DePaul. A team wants to have taken care of most of its business by this time, giving enough of a cushion to take a bad regular-season loss...

St. John’s hasn’t done that yet. Chris Mullin’s Johnnies are in control of their destiny, but they need every win they can get.

And, because there is often drama — Mustapha Heron is out again tonight, with the same knee issue that sidelined him against DePaul.

In honor of Senior Night, let’s give it up one time for forward Marvin Clark II.

He came out of a pretty precarious situation in his life to catch the eye of one of the nation’s best coaches at Michigan State. He found a way to play for the Spartans, a perennial NCAA Tournament participant.

Seeing that extended playing time would be better found somewhere else, took a flyer on the new St. John’s regime, to help build in a place where postseason appearances have been few and far between.

Clark has done a thing that so many tweeners who have played at St John’s have not been able to do — take they are undersized game and bring it to their opponents, becoming a matchup problem.

The forward from Kansas City has limits.

Sometimes playing out of position shows.

But he’s always been accountable and been a strong building block for what Chris Mullin is trying to build in Queens. Let’s make sure to give him a big salute tonight on his senior night.

Game Information

Who: St. John’s Red Storm (19-8, 7-7 Big East) vs Seton Hall Pirates (16-10, 7-7 Big East)

Where: Madison Square Garden (capacity: 19,812)

When: Saturday, February 23rd, 8:00 PM ET

TV: Fox Sports 1 | online

Audio: TuneIn Radio | online

Odds: St. John’s, -4

Last Meeting: A hard-to-forget missed call, then a buzzer-beater from Seton Hall started off Big East play with a loss.
